Sharyland North J H was selected as a recipient of the Region One GEAR UP Future Forward Grant. An informational session is scheduled for March 31, 2026, in the school cafeteria to provide details about college and career readiness resources for current 7th-grade students. The grant program is designed to support long-term academic planning and postsecondary preparation for participating students.
